Hello Eddie If you want the equations you will have to find them yourself (or ask someone knowledgable in the subject). I only used geometry (circles, triangles, squares, pentagons, etc.) and logic. All those angles, proportions, etc may be expressed as formulas but since i donīt know trigonometry... A friend of mine who is interested in maths gave me some formulas which i sometimes use to obtain certain lengths faster but that is all i can share. Most of what i draw can be made with the classic "Compass and straightedge" without ever measuring anything.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Compass_and_straightedge_constructions One of my main objectives is to draw things that are expressions of the natural laws, things whose "seed" is in the circle and not in "external" added things. For me the circle represents the number 1, the unit, the ALL, and so in it there are many secrets hidden of how are things in the universe. For example: if you draw one circle of ANY diameter, then you need 6 circles of the SAME diameter to surround completely this first circle. This shows that 7=1 (6 around+1 in the center=7=a unit). You can find this also with 7 same sized coins, you place one in the middle and the other six will fit exactly around it, this is something universal, valid for all times, and it is impossible that it can be otherwise. This same can be done inside the circle, you divide the diameter in 3 (1/3=3.333...), then you can draw exactly 7 circles using this measure inside the original circle. Other thing that i have found and that interests me is how in 2d you can represent 3 or more dimensions. Working with a circle (2d) is equivalent to working with a sphere (3d) and you can represent any given number of dimensions in it. (check the orthogonal projections (Petrie polygon) http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Regular_polytope) Two formulas i use are: sin(360/(2*N)) (you change the N for any number to obtain the length of a side of any regular polygon in a circle) cos((N-2) * pi/(2*N)) / (1-cos( (N-2) * pi /( 2*N))) (your calculator has to be in RAD, you change the N for any number and you obtain the diameter that a circle must have to surround another circle, example 4 circles surrounding a circle of diameter = 1 must measure 2.41421356...)
